    Pietro was definitely the last person to benefit from the studio rivalry, or the buyout. Both depictions are missing key aspects of his character, like the Avengers version not being a mutant, the X-Men one not having a twin sister, and both not being Jewish or Romani. It would be wonderful if there was effort to do him justice. But I’m also still waiting on that for Wanda, and for both of them in the comics. I’m learning to take the long view on these sorts of things. Even if the current MCU doesn’t get it right, someday someone will.

    In regards to the 9/11 mention, it is a part of history now. For that actor’s age bracket and background, and my own, it’s a cultural touchstone that has become synonymous with tragedy and disaster. Much like COVID-19 will be for the world this generation in the years to come.

    I have a different opinion on this matter for two big reasons. First, in the Phase 2 and 3 MCU movies, Pietro was used by a rival studio and I'm pretty sure that Marvel Studios didn't want to confuse audiences by having two DIFFERENT Quicksilvers appear in the films. Secondly, the pictures Wanda appeared in never featured her to a significant degree. I think Disney didn't bring in Pietro because there were so many other characters that they needed to feature that there just wasn't room for Quicksilver. Plus Feige and company have made it abundantly clear they are not fans of bringing dead characters back to life. But WandaVision IS Wanda's show and Disney/Marvel Studios now has the rights to Pietro without having to share him with anybody else. That's why I NEVER believed that Quicksilver would appear in any MCU movies up until 2020. But I think it will happen now because those obstacles have been removed. Plus, with so many magical shenanigans going on in WandaVision, it's perfectly reasonable to expect Pietro to show up somehow. Unfortunately, like Vision, I don't think he survives this series. I think he might not even be "real" in the sense that Vision might be "real" because I believe SWORD will put Vision back together (due to the fact that he's an android). Pietro being human does not allow for him to be revived in that manner. And I don't think Disney will "re-animate" Pietro's corpse, either. I'm just happy that Vision and Quicksilver will FINALLY get a chance to get a little bit of the spotlight because I don't think they will be appearing in any future MCU projects on the account of them being "dead".
